Women need to feel empowered and safe in today’s world. De-escalation strategies can be just as effective as physical self-defence techniques. De-escalation is the process of calming a crisis and preventing violence by employing both verbal and non-verbal techniques. Women can greatly lower their risk of an attack and improve their odds of escaping unharmed by adopting these strategies. 1. Situational Awareness and Personal Safety Prevention

  • Pay attention to your surroundings: Be mindful of your environment and follow your instincts. If something does not feel right, it most likely is not.
  • Stay cautious of distractions: Reduce the number of distractions that can impair your focus, such as phone calls or wearing headphones in public spaces.
  • Trust your gut feelings: If you feel uncomfortable, leave the situation immediately without hesitation.
  • Always pay attention to your surroundings, especially in crowded areas or at night.
  • Carry a whistle or personal alarm to draw attention in the event of danger.
  • Inform someone of your destination and your anticipated return time.
  • Vary your commute route to work or home to avoid predictable patterns.
  • Exercise caution when sharing personal information on social media and avoid posting private details.

2. Verbal De-Escalation Techniques for Women in Threatening Situations

  • Maintain Calmness: Even when you are feeling nervous, speak clearly and gently. Your tone communicates control.
  • Use Assertive Body Language: Project confidence, maintain steady eye contact, and stand tall.
  • Establish Clear Boundaries: Clearly state your boundaries without ambiguity. For instance, say “Please back away” or “I am not interested in speaking with you.”
  • Avoid Argument: Do not argue or attempt to reason with someone who is angry or agitated.
  • Employ Measured Empathetic Words: Attempt to acknowledge the person’s emotional state without endorsing their behaviour. For instance, “I can see you are upset, but that does not give you the right to hurt me.”
  • Speak with confidence and firmness, but refrain from becoming combative or hostile.
  • Use “I” statements to communicate your needs and feelings clearly.
  • Avoid offering excuses or expressing unnecessary apology.
  • Do not challenge or argue with the aggressor.
  • Make an effort to redirect the conversation towards a non-threatening subject to reduce tension.

3. Non-Verbal De-Escalation Techniques to Defuse Aggression

  • Keep a Safe Distance: Maintain a safe physical distance from the aggressor at all times.
  • Avoid Provocative Behaviour: Steer clear of abrupt gestures or movements that can be interpreted as threatening or challenging.
  • Employ Open Body Language: Hold your arms in front of you with your palms facing outward or keep them relaxed at your sides.
  • Manage Eye Contact Wisely: Avoiding prolonged direct eye contact can assist in defusing tense confrontations in certain situations.
  • Maintain a composed and controlled manner throughout the encounter.
  • Avoid crossing your arms or legs, which can signal aggression or defensiveness.
  • Keep at least an arm’s length away from the aggressor to protect your personal space.
  • If at all possible, move to a more populated area where others are present.

4. How to Identify Escape Routes and Opportunity Weapons

  • Pay Attention to Your Surroundings: Continuously scan for potential exits and everyday objects that could serve as opportunity weapons if required.
  • Prepare an Escape Plan: Have a clear escape strategy in mind before a situation escalates to physical threat.
  • Identify possible escape routes such as windows, doors, stairwells, or open exits.
  • Take note of everyday items such as a pen, keys, or a book that you could use to protect yourself in an emergency.
  • Keep your mobile phone accessible at all times in case you need to call for assistance.

5. Yelling and Screaming as a De-Escalation and Deterrence Tool

  • Draw Immediate Attention: Yell loudly and deliberately to draw attention and discourage the aggressor from continuing.
  • Use Specific, High-Impact Words: Shout words such as “Fire!” or “I do not know this person!” rather than simply shouting “Help”, as specific words tend to prompt a stronger public reaction.
  • Shout as loudly and clearly as you can to attract attention from bystanders.
  • If possible, use specific descriptions of the attacker’s clothing or physical attributes when calling out to others nearby.

6. Physical Self-Defence as an Absolute Last Resort

  • Target Vital and Sensitive Areas: If physical contact becomes unavoidable, target vulnerable points such as the knees, groin, throat, eyes, or nose.
  • Use Simple and Effective Techniques: Focus on methods such as palm strikes, elbow strikes, and kicks that are straightforward to learn and execute under pressure.
  • Escape as Soon as Possible: The moment you create an opportunity, move away from the situation as quickly as you can.
  • Prioritise techniques that are easy to remember and simple to apply under stress.
  • Use nearby objects such as a pen, keys, or a book to protect yourself if no other option is available.
  • Once an escape route opens, leave the scene immediately without hesitation.

7. Seeking Help and Support After a Threatening or Violent Incident

  • Report the Incident: Report every incident to the relevant authorities without delay, regardless of how minor it may seem.
  • Seek Professional Assistance: Consider speaking with a qualified counsellor or therapist to help you process trauma and develop healthy coping mechanisms.
  • Connect with Support Groups: Join a support group to meet other survivors, share experiences, and draw strength from community.
  • Talk about what happened with a person you trust, whether a friend, family member, or colleague.
  • Remember that you are not alone. Help is available and seeking it is an act of strength.

De-Escalation Techniques for Women Dealing with Known or Domestic Attackers

When dealing with a known aggressor such as a domestic abuser or a threatening colleague, it is essential to prioritise your safety above all else and seek guidance from professionals.   • Document Everything: Maintain a thorough record of every incident, including dates, times, and any tangible evidence you can preserve.
  • Establish a Personal Safety Plan: Create a clear plan that outlines safe locations, escape routes, and emergency contacts for various scenarios.
  • Inform Trusted Individuals: Speak openly with a therapist, family member, or trusted friend about your situation so that others are aware and can support you.
  • Seek Legal Counsel: Consult a lawyer to understand your legal rights, options, and the protections available to you.
  • Keep a consistent record of every incident including times, dates, and physical evidence.
  • Identify safe locations, reliable escape routes, and emergency contacts in your safety plan.
  • Share your experience with a therapist, trusted family member, or close friend.
  • Seek legal counsel to understand your options and to take steps that will safeguard your wellbeing.
  • Consider obtaining a restraining order if the situation warrants it.
  • Your safety is always the first priority. De-escalation knowledge, combined with a clear plan, significantly increases your ability to stay safe.
